Therefore, als (since) Rebbe, Melech HaMoshiach underwent bodily yissurim (sufferings [4:13]), also you arm yourselves with the same way of thinking as Moshiach, because the one having suffered in the basar (flesh) has finished with chet (sin)

So as no longer to live the remaining time of the Olam Hazeh in the basar, in the ta’avot Bnei Adam (lusts of men), but in the ratzon Hashem (will of G-d).

For you have already spent sufficient time (time already gone by) in the Olam Hazeh participating in the ta’avot (lusts) of the Goyim, walking in darchei zimah (the ways of licentiousness), ta’avot (lusts), shichrut (drunkenness), orgiastic drinking mesibot (parties), and unlawful avodas elilim (idolatry).

The Goyim think it strange [4:12] that you are not running with them into the same mabbul (flood) of dissipation, and so they blaspheme and commit Chillul Hashem.

But they will give an account to the One being ready to take his moshav (seat) as the Shofet of HaChayyim v’HaMesim (the Living and the Dead).

For, indeed, this is the reason that the Besuras HaGeulah was preached to the mesim (dead ones, i.e., those who have died in the L-rd), that, though judged in the basar according to men [MJ 12:23; Yn 5:25; 1Th 4:13-18], they might live according to G-d in the spirit.

The Ketz (End) of all things now has drawn near. Let your thinking be one of zililut da’as (sobermindedness), therefore, and exercise kibush hayetzer (self-control), for the sake of your tefillos.

Above all else, have fervent ahavah among yourselves, for AHAVAH KOL PEYSHA’IM T’CHASSEH ("love covers all wrongs” MISHLE 10:12).

Practice hachnosas orchim (hospitality) with one another without kevetching,

10 Each one according as he received a mattanah (gift), as k’lei kodesh ministering to one another, mefakkechim tovim (good stewards, supervisors) of the varied Chen v’Chesed Hashem.

11 If anyone speaks, let it be as though it were the oracles of Hashem; if anyone ministers, let it be as by the chozek (strength) which Hashem supplies, that in all things Hashem may be glorified through Rebbe Melech HaMoshiach Yehoshua. Lo HaKavod V’HaOz L’Olemei Olamim. Omein (To whom be the glory and the power into the ages of the ages. Omein.)

12 Chaverim, do not be surprised at the masah (trial) of eish (fire) among you coming for you for your testing, as though some strange thing were happening to you.

13 But in so far as you share in the yissurim (sufferings) of Moshiach, in the Chevlei HaMoshiach, be glad that also in the Hisgalus (Revelation, Apocalypse) of his Kavod, you may have simcha and sasson.

14 If you are reproached for the Shem HaMoshiach, ashrei (happy, blessed) are you, because the Ruach of Kavod and of Hashem [YESHAYAH 11:2] rests upon you.

15 Let not any of you suffer as a rotzeach (murderer) or a ganav (thief) or an oseh ra’ah (an evil doer) or as one who is mitarev (meddlesome).

16 But if any one of you suffers as a ma’amin b’Moshiach (believer in Moshiach), let him not be ashamed, but let him glorify Hashem by this Name.

17 Because the time has come to begin the Mishpat from the Beis Hashem; and if the Mishpat begins with us, what will be the toitzaa (outcome) of the ones without mishma’at (obedience) to the Besuras HaGeulah of Hashem?

18 And if indeed the Tzaddik is saved with difficulty, where will appear the man without chasidus [in Moshiach], the choteh and the rashah [see quoted MISHLE 11:31]?

19 Therefore, the ones undergoing sevalot (sufferings, yissurim) according to the ratzon Hashem, let them commit their nefashot to a trustworthy Yotzer (Creator) while they continue to do ma’asim tovim.

Forasmuch then as Christ hath suffered for us in the flesh, arm yourselves likewise with the same mind: for he that hath suffered in the flesh hath ceased from sin;

That he no longer should live the rest of his time in the flesh to the lusts of men, but to the will of God.

For the time past of our life may suffice us to have wrought the will of the Gentiles, when we walked in lasciviousness, lusts, excess of wine, revellings, banquetings, and abominable idolatries:

Wherein they think it strange that ye run not with them to the same excess of riot, speaking evil of you:

Who shall give account to him that is ready to judge the quick and the dead.

For for this cause was the gospel preached also to them that are dead, that they might be judged according to men in the flesh, but live according to God in the spirit.

But the end of all things is at hand: be ye therefore sober, and watch unto prayer.

And above all things have fervent charity among yourselves: for charity shall cover the multitude of sins.

Use hospitality one to another without grudging.

10 As every man hath received the gift, even so minister the same one to another, as good stewards of the manifold grace of God.

11 If any man speak, let him speak as the oracles of God; if any man minister, let him do it as of the ability which God giveth: that God in all things may be glorified through Jesus Christ, to whom be praise and dominion for ever and ever. Amen.

12 Beloved, think it not strange concerning the fiery trial which is to try you, as though some strange thing happened unto you:

13 But rejoice, inasmuch as ye are partakers of Christ's sufferings; that, when his glory shall be revealed, ye may be glad also with exceeding joy.

14 If ye be reproached for the name of Christ, happy are ye; for the spirit of glory and of God resteth upon you: on their part he is evil spoken of, but on your part he is glorified.

15 But let none of you suffer as a murderer, or as a thief, or as an evildoer, or as a busybody in other men's matters.

16 Yet if any man suffer as a Christian, let him not be ashamed; but let him glorify God on this behalf.

17 For the time is come that judgment must begin at the house of God: and if it first begin at us, what shall the end be of them that obey not the gospel of God?

18 And if the righteous scarcely be saved, where shall the ungodly and the sinner appear?

19 Wherefore let them that suffer according to the will of God commit the keeping of their souls to him in well doing, as unto a faithful Creator.
